This PR implements the findings from the Quillbrook contrast audit across the Tidemark component library. Every text/background pair now routes through `contrastGuard`, which computes the ratio at render time and falls back to the nearest compliant token when a pair fails. Maintainers: please don't hardcode hex values in new components — the guard can't fix what it can't see. Dark-mode thresholds differ from light-mode because our elevated surfaces shift luminance. The thresholds and fallback steps are defined by the constants below.

tuning constants:
RATE_LIMITS = {
    "zorath": 2,
    "ralwyn": 5,
    "holix": 5,
    "wenael": 5,
}

**Q: How do I restore the signing config for the Plovetta address autocomplete widget before a release?**

A: The widget's suggestion cache and signing keys are sealed per release train. Verify the build tag matches the Plovetta manifest, then unlock the sealed config through the Relkin console. The console will prompt for the recovery passphrase before it regenerates the release bundle. For convenience, it is recorded here.

recovery phrase for fajeg-kawep: druix-gorius-briax-ulaeth-fraox-lammir-pelox-jormir-pelwyn-julir

Handover: Schema Registry (Corvid)

State: stable, v3 compatibility checks enforced since Monday. Known issue: the Ledgerstream producers still publish with stale schema IDs after a registry restart; workaround is a producer bounce, not a registry one. Pending: backfill of deprecated event types, owned by the Tallgrass team. Escalate registry outages to platform on-call, not me. All troubleshooting steps and the deprecation schedule live on this page.

wiki page, kahog-hahig: https://vault.zemvargrid.internal/display/deploy/repo/settings/merge_requests/job/settings/6f3b933774dbc5320a4daa18

Subject: Config hot-reloading gotchas for Plinthworks plugins

Hey! Since you're taking on-call this week: plugin authors keep hitting the same snag with Plinthworks config hot-reloading. Changes to a plugin's manifest apply instantly, but nested override blocks need a soft restart, which isn't obvious from the docs. If someone reports "config not sticking," that's almost always it. Walk them through the soft-restart flow described on the internal page below.

runbook for yadup-fahif: https://jira.qorvelcorp.internal/spaces/spaces/spaces/b46212397071